Frequently Asked Questions about Greensboro

How much are Studio apartments in Greensboro?

There are currently 150 Studio Apartments in Greensboro with rent ranges from $750 to $2,512 with an average price of $1,134.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Greensboro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Greensboro ranges from $600 to $2,199 with an average monthly rent of $1,318.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Greensboro c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Greensboro range from $664 to $3,199.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,501.

How expensive are Greensboro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 199 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Greensboro on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$583 to $4,120 - averaging $1,863 for the location.
